About the role

As a Quality Technician – Welding, you’ll be part of a team that safeguards Alfa Laval’s reputation for quality and innovation. Your day-to-day work will include:

  • Performing visual and dimensional inspections of welded components and assemblies
  • Verifying compliance with welding procedures, standards, and customer specifications
  • Supporting welders and production teams with technical guidance and feedback
  • Managing non-conformities, root cause analysis, and corrective actions
  • Maintaining inspection records and contributing to continuous improvement initiatives
  • Collaborating with engineering and quality colleagues to enhance processes and product reliability

This is a role for someone who enjoys being close to the process—observing, analysing, and improving. You’ll have the opportunity to influence how we work and help us raise the bar even higher.

Who you are

You’re a detail-oriented professional who takes pride in doing things right. You combine technical expertise with a proactive mindset and a passion for quality. You’re comfortable working in a dynamic production environment and enjoy collaborating across teams.

We believe you have:

  • A technical education in welding, materials, or mechanical engineering (or equivalent experience)
  • Solid experience in welding inspection or quality control within manufacturing
  • Knowledge of welding standards (such as ISO 3834, ISO 5817, or ASME)
  • Certification for NDT V2 is an advantage
  • Certification as a Welding Inspector (IWI, IWS, or similar) is an advantage
  • Strong communication skills and a structured, solution-oriented approach
  • A genuine interest in continuous improvement and sustainable manufacturing

Alfa Laval is a leading global provider of first-rate products in the areas of heat transfer, separation and fluid handling. With these as its base, Alfa Laval aims to help enhance the productivity and competitiveness of its customers in various industries throughout the world. We define their challenges and deliver sustainable products and solutions that meet their requirements.

Alfa Laval today has customers in some 100 countries, employs more than 21,300 people, and annual sales were SEK 63.6 billion (5.5 BEUR) in 2023. The company is listed on Nasdaq Stockholm.
